Editorial overview Touché

New England Modern by Jaci Conry, published by Gibbs Smith on March 24, 2020, explores the intersection of traditional architecture and contemporary design in the New England region. This edition, comprising 208 pages, delves into how the area’s rich historical backdrop influences modern interior spaces, showcasing the evolution of design preferences among residents who seek innovative and cosmopolitan aesthetics.

The book features the work of ten prominent interior designers from New England, highlighting their ability to blend historical elements with modern sensibilities. Readers will find a focus on open floor plans, bold colors, and a mix of materials such as leather, glass, and steel, reflecting a shift from conventional styles to more dynamic and expressive interiors. New England Modern presents a comprehensive look at how these designers create spaces that resonate with today’s homeowners while honoring the region’s architectural heritage.


Official synopsis Publisher

Melding the region’s time-honored architecture with a multifaceted design sensibility.

Featuring 10 of New England’s top interior designers

New England lays claim to boundless bits of history. The past is everywhere, especially in the architecture. Surrounded by all this history, is it challenging to encompass a modern design perspective; to create forward thinking interior spaces? For a long time that was the case. But not anymore.

Residents now want their interiors to exude an innovative, worldly flair. They want their spaces to embody progress and technology, to exude a cosmopolitan spirit. Big sideboards and heavy chairs have been swapped out for elements that resonate with a cleaner décor. Formal rooms have been obviated with open floor plans. Punches of unexpected color, bold patterns, and layers of textural elements abound. While New Englanders previously clung to style selections that were safe and understated, interiors now feature dramatic elements, reflecting a curated mix of furnishings, modern assemblages of leather, glass, and steel, and other statement-making contrasting materials.

New England Modern highlights interiors created by ten New England designers that are bold and vibrant, with a modern feel and flow just right for today’s homeowners.
